Izumi Finance provides Programmable Liquidity as a Service (LaaS) on Ethereum with Uniswap V3 and plans to expand to multiple chains with integrated DEXs. This service allows liquidity providers to earn extra liquidity mining rewards and trading fees. It also helps protocols attract and maintain liquidity effectively. Izumi improves incentive distribution through its LiquidBox, allowing rewards to be allocated within specific price ranges.

It features a launchpool for user rewards and serves as a web3 platform for blockchain-native games and IPs. With in-house titles like Pixelmon Games and partnerships with top chains, MON Protocol engages a growing gaming community while MONPRO tokens enable governance, in-game utility, and rewards.
